VOO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

3,830 of the 8,128 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ard S&P 500 ETF (VOO)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$316B — down 7.7% from $342B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 206 funds opened new VOO positions and 138 closed out — a net gain of 68 holders — while 1,914 added to existing stakes and 1,303 trimmed.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$9.74B. The largest seller was Royal Bank of Canada, cutting an estimated $9.47B.
